沙漠蝗虫通过翅振产生的时变跨越效率研究

The flight performance of animals depends greatly on the efficacy with which they generate aerodynamic
forces. Accordingly, maximum range, load-lifting capacity and peak accelerations during
manoeuvres are all constrained by the efficiency of momentum transfer to the wake. Here, we use
high-speed particle image velocimetry (1 kHz) to record flow velocities in the near wake of desert
locusts (Schistocerca gregaria, Forska˚l).We use the measured flow fields to calculate time-varying
span efficiency throughout the wing stroke cycle. The locusts are found to operate at a maximum
span efficiency of 79 per cent, typically at a plateau of about 60 per cent for the majority of the
downstroke, but at lower values during the upstroke. Moreover, the calculated span efficiencies
are highest when the largest lift forces are being generated (90% of the total lift is generated
during the plateau of span efficiency) suggesting that the combination of wing kinematics and
